About Due Diligence Law in Beja, Portugal

Due diligence in Beja, Portugal, refers to the comprehensive review, investigation, and analysis of information, contracts, assets, and liabilities before entering into significant transactions. This process is essential in business acquisitions, real estate purchases, company mergers, or when considering major investments. The primary goal is to assess legal, financial, and operational risks, verify compliance with regulations, and ensure that parties have a clear understanding of any potential liabilities. Due diligence in Beja follows both national Portuguese legislation and local regulations. Local Laws Overview

Due diligence in Beja is primarily governed by national Portuguese regulations, but local factors can influence procedures. Property transactions require a thorough review of title deeds, urban planning permissions, environmental licenses, and any encumbrances on real estate. Business acquisitions involve checking company registration at the local Conservatória do Registo Comercial, reviewing debts, tax obligations, employment contracts, and compliance with regulatory requirements. Local authorities such as the Câmara Municipal de Beja may also have additional rules regarding zoning, land use, and commercial activity. A lawyer in Beja understands how local practices intersect with national legal standards to safeguard your interests.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is due diligence and why is it important in Beja?

Due diligence is the systematic process of verifying information about a business, property, or investment to uncover risks and liabilities. In Beja, this helps you avoid potential legal or financial problems and ensures informed decision-making.

When should I conduct due diligence in Beja?

You should conduct due diligence before buying property or businesses, entering significant contracts, or making investments. It helps verify ownership, debts, and compliance with laws.

Who typically leads the due diligence process in Beja?

Qualified lawyers, often with support from accountants and technical experts, take the lead to ensure thorough review and legal compliance according to local requirements.

What documents are reviewed during property due diligence in Beja?

Title deeds, urban registers, tax records, past renovation permits, zoning documentation, and any encumbrances or debts associated with the property are thoroughly examined.

How long does the due diligence process take in Beja?

The process can range from a few days to several weeks, depending on the transaction’s complexity and the amount of information to analyze.

Can due diligence uncover hidden debts or legal issues?

Yes. A detailed due diligence process can reveal undisclosed liabilities, legal disputes, unpaid taxes, or other risks tied to properties or businesses.

Is due diligence required by law in Beja?

While not always mandatory, due diligence is highly recommended and sometimes legally required, especially for regulated transactions such as real estate and significant business sales.

How much does legal due diligence cost in Beja?

Costs vary based on transaction size and complexity. Lawyers may charge flat fees or hourly rates, providing cost estimates before beginning work.

What happens if risks are uncovered during due diligence?

You can negotiate better terms, request remedial actions, or withdraw from the transaction if unacceptable risks or liabilities are discovered.

Can I perform due diligence on my own in Beja?

While some basic checks can be done individually, legal and regulatory complexities make it highly advisable to consult a lawyer to ensure thoroughness and accuracy.

Additional Resources

For further assistance with due diligence in Beja, consider reaching out to these resources:

  • Ordem dos Advogados (Portuguese Bar Association) – for finding qualified legal professionals.
  • Câmara Municipal de Beja – for information on local regulations and property documentation.
  • Conservatória do Registo Predial e Comercial – property and business registry offices.
  • Instituto dos Registos e do Notariado – guidance on official records and notarial services.
